Program Information

The Traveling program is a more competitive baseball program than the In-House league, therefore it can require more time for both the players and the parents. It is not recommended to play two sports during traveling baseball. If a player chooses to play two sports, it is expected that baseball is the primary focus and expectations are to participate in all baseball practices, games and tournaments.

Eligibility: All students who reside in or attend schools within the St. Anthony/New Brighton Independent School District 282 are welcome to play in the Traveling program. Enrollment is limited to 10U, 11U, 12U, 13U and 14U kids. Non-resident/non-enrolled players will be considered if there are roster positions available.

Tryouts: All players trying out for traveling baseball are evaluated and scored by a third party evaluation organization paid for by SA Boosters Baseball.  2023 Tryouts are scheduled for Sunday, March 5th from 12:00pm to 4:00pm.  Individual level times are TBD. The players with the top 11 scores are selected to the traveling team, with the remaining players being placed on one of the In-House baseball teams. Coaches:  The Traveling program is dependent on volunteer coaches. All required coaching forms can be found here.

Practice/Game Schedule: Teams can expect two to three practices a week and generally two or three games.  In additions, most traveling teams play in three to four additional weekend tournaments.

Tournaments: Teams are pre-entered into 2-3 tournaments each season. The fees for these tournaments are included in the registration fee. Teams may decide to participate in more tournaments at their own expense.

Practices begin in early April with games starting in early May and continue through to mid-July. Playoffs start in mid-July and can go through the end of the month, depending on team performance.
